      • 암모늄-아미노산 이온성액체 및 수소결합공여체 혼합물의 CO<sub>2</sub> 흡수 특성 및 물성 변화

        강세희,강조홍,송호준,정용철 한국공업화학회 2019 한국공업화학회 연구논문 초록집 Vol.2019 No.0

        연소후 CO<sub>2</sub> 포집 공정에서 사용되어 왔던 아민 계열 흡수제들의 몇 가지 단점으로는 반복 사용에 의한 열화, 휘발 손실 등을 들 수 있다. 이온성액체는 넓은 온도범위에서 액체인 용매로서, 열화 및 흡수제 손실이 아민에 비해 낮으며, 비교적 낮은 열용량을 가지고 다. 본 연구에서는 CO<sub>2</sub> 흡수를 위해 합성한 [HN222][amino acid] 형태의 몇 개의 이온성액체의 구조를 <sup>1</sup>H-NMR, FT-IR을 통해 확인하였다. 모사배기가스 조건에서의 CO<sub>2</sub> 흡수실험 결과, rich CO<sub>2</sub> loading에서 몇몇 이온성액체의 상분리가 관찰되었다. 이를 저감하고자 수소결합공여체(hydrogen bond donor, HBD)를 소량 첨가한 혼합흡수제 [HN222][serine]-triethylenetetraamine의 CO<sub>2</sub> 흡수 메커니즘을 13C-NMR을 통해 관찰하였다. 아울러 이온성액체 흡수제의 점도와 CO<sub>2</sub> 흡수능을 30 wt% MEA와 비교하였다. 그 결과 CO<sub>2</sub> 흡수능은 30 wt% MEA와 비슷하였지만, HBD의 첨가량이 늘어날수록 점도가 급격히 높아지는 현상을 보였다. 마지막으로 기존에 우리가 연구한 아민-이온성액체블렌드 및 합성한 다양한 이온성액체와의 비교를 통해 CO<sub>2</sub> 흡수제로서 이온성액체의 연구개발 방향에 대해 논의하였다.

      • 종업원 주식소유가 임금수준에 미치는 영향

        강세희 한국인사ㆍ조직학회 2011 한국인사ㆍ조직학회 발표논문집 Vol.2011 No.2

        자본시장이 발달하면서 많은 근로자들이 점차 주식시장에 참여하고 있다. 이는 자본가와 근로자의 이해관계가 본질적으로 상충된다고 보는 전통적인 계급관계를 희석시킬 수 있는 새로운 패러다임이라 할 수 있다. 특히 종업원들로 하여금 자기회사주식(이하자사주)을 취득·보유케 하는 종업원주식소유제도(Employee stock ownership plans)는 경영성과의 제고, 노사대립의 완화, 산업민주주의의 실현 등과 같은 다양한 목적에서 기업과 정부의 주도로 확산되어 왔다. 이에 따라 종업원 주식소유가 기업의 재무적 성과, 생산성, 생존등과 같은 조직차원의 성과에 미치는 영향에 대한 연구가 활발하게 진행되었다. 그러나 종업원의 주식소유가 종업원 당사자들에게 미치는 영향에 관해서는 아직까지 이론적, 실증적 논의가 부족한 상황이다. 또한 기존 실증연구들은 횡단면 분석을 사용하였고 퇴직연금형으로 운영되고 있는 미국의 종업원주식소유제도만을 분석대상으로 삼았다는 점에서 한계점을 갖는다. 본 연구는 성과배분형 종업원주식소유제도를 실시하고 있는 한국의 상장기업을 대상으로 2006년부터 2008년까지의 패널데이터를 사용하여 종업원주식소유가 임금에 미치는 영향을 분석하였다. 분석결과, 우리사주 지분율이 높은 기업일수록 임금수준이 높으며 최대주주 지분율이 이러한 관계에 음의 방향으로 조절효과를 가진다는 것을 확인할 수 있었다. 이는 자사주를 취득한 종업원들이 주식보유로 확보한 'Labor voice'를 이용해 높은 고정적 청구권(임금)을 요구하기 때문인 것으로 보인다. 이는 종업원의 주식보유가 임금 이외의 변수에도 영향을 미칠 수 있음을 시사한다. 따라서 후속연구에서는 종업원들의 주식보유가 보다 광범위한 수준에서의 고용관계에 어떠한 영향을 미치는가에 대한 체계적인 실증연구가 이루어져야 할 것이다.

        다시점 영상 및 깊이 영상의 효율적인 표현을 위한 순차적 복원 기반 포인트 클라우드 생성 기법

        강세희,한현민,김빛나,이민회,황성수,방건 한국멀티미디어학회 2020 멀티미디어학회논문지 Vol.23 No.2

        Multi-view images, which are widely used for providing free-viewpoint services, can enhance the quality of synthetic views when the number of views increases. However, there needs an efficient representation method because of the tremendous amount of data. In this paper, we propose a method for generating point cloud data for the efficient representation of multi-view color and depth images. The proposed method conducts sequential reconstruction of point clouds at each viewpoint as a method of deleting duplicate data. A 3D point of a point cloud is projected to a frame to be reconstructed, and the color and depth of the 3D point is compared with the pixel where it is projected. When the 3D point and the pixel are similar enough, then the pixel is not used for generating a 3D point. In this way, we can reduce the number of reconstructed 3D points. Experimental results show that the propose method generates a point cloud which can generate multi-view images while minimizing the number of 3D points.

        Long-Term Follow-Up Results of Photoselective Vaporization of the Prostate with the 120 W Greenlight HPS Laser for Treatment of Benign Prostatic Hyperplasia

        강세희,최용선,김수진,조혁진,홍성후,이지열,황태곤,김세웅 대한비뇨의학회 2011 Investigative and Clinical Urology Vol.52 No.4

        Purpose: With the use of 12 months of follow-up data, this study was conducted to evaluate the efficacy of photoselective vaporization of the prostate (PVP) with the 120 W Greenlight high performance system (HPS) laser for the treatment of symptomatic benign prostatic hyperplasia. Materials and Methods: Data were collected from 104 patients who were diagnosed with benign prostatic hyperplasia and who underwent PVP with the 120 W Greenlight HPS Laser. Postoperative parameters, including International Prostate Symptom Score (IPSS), quality of life (QoL) score, maximum urinary flow rate (Qmax), and postvoid residual volume (PVR), were assessed and compared with preoperative baseline values. Results: The mean age of the patients was 71.1±7.7. The baseline mean prostate-specific antigen level was 3.8±2.7 ng/ml, the mean prostate size was 43.9±20.6 g, the mean preoperative IPSS was 18.4±8.5, the mean QoL score was 4.1±1.0, the mean Qmax was 9.9±5.5 ml/sec, and the mean PVR was 89.6±207.1 ml. During surgery, the mean operation time was 21.8±11.3 minutes, the mean lasing time was 16.9±10.5 minutes, and the mean total applied energy was 170,068±63,181 J. At 1 month, significant improvements were observed in total IPSS (11.5±6.7, p<0.05), voiding symptom score (6.1±5.4, p<0.05), and QoL score (2.2±1.5, p<0.05); however, there were no significant improvements in storage symptom score (4.8±3.8, p=0.06), Qmax (12.6±10.2, p=0.06), and PVR (40.1±30.5, p=0.41). However, 3 months after surgery, all postoperative follow-up parameters showed significant improvements, and the 6- and 12-month data showed sustained improvement of postoperative follow-up parameters. Conclusions: Significant improvements were observed in subjective and objective voiding parameters, which were evident at 3 months after PVP and were sustained throughout a period of 12 months after PVP.

      • DVD/HD-DVD 비디오의 결함 복구 알고리즘

        강세희(Se Hee Kang),이인환(Inhwan Lee) 한국정보과학회 2006 한국정보과학회 학술발표논문집 Vol.33 No.2A

        DVD 비디오와 차세대 DVD의 한 진영인 HD-DVD 비디오 디스크는 다른 광 디스크와 마찬가지로 스크래치와 같은 결함이 발생할 수 있다. 결함은 물리적/논리적 원인에 따라 분류 가능하다. 결함은 디스크의 내부구조(네비게이션 데이터와 프리젠테이션 데이터)의 위치에 따라 각각 다른 이상 동작 현상을 발생 시킨다. 본 논문에서는 결함으로 인한 이상 동작 현상을 분류하고, 복구 또는 회피 할 수 있는 알고리즘을 제안하여 DVD/HD-DVD 비디오 디스크를 사용하는데 있어 결함으로 인한 불편함을 최소화하는데 목적이 있다.

        Effect of 5-alpha Reductase Inhibitor on Storage Symptoms in Patients with Benign Prostatic Hyperplasia

        조강준,강세희,김효신,고준성,김준철 대한배뇨장애요실금학회 2011 International Neurourology Journal Vol.15 No.3

        Purpose: Many patients with benign prostatic hyperplasia (BPH) have storage symptoms. The aim of this study was to evaluate the effects of treatment with a 5-alpha reductase inhibitor (5ARI) on storage symptoms in patients with BPH. Methods: This study was conducted in 738 patients with lower urinary tract symptoms secondary to BPH. Patients with a prostate volume of higher than 30 mL on the transrectal ultrasound were classified into two groups: group A, in which an alpha blocker was solely administered for at least 12 months, and group B, in which a combination treatment regimen of an alpha blocker plus 5ARI was used. This was followed by an analysis of the changes in parameters such as the total International Prostate Symptom Score (IPSS), voiding symptom subscore, and storage symptom subscore between the two groups. In addition, we examined whether there was a significant difference between the two groups in the degree of change in storage symptoms between before and after the pharmacological treatment. Results: Of the 738 men, 331 had a prostate volume ≥30 mL, including 150 patients in group A and 181 patients in group B. Total IPSS, the voiding symptom subscore, and the storage symptom subscore were significantly lower after treatment than before treatment in both groups (P<0.05). A comparison of the degree of change between before and after treatment, however, showed no significant differences in the storage symptom subscore between the two groups (P>0.05). Conclusions: Alpha blocker and 5ARI combination treatment is effective for patients with BPH including storage symptoms. However, 5ARI does not exert a significant effect on storage symptoms in BPH patients.

        Development and Utilization of KASP Markers Targeting the Lipoxygenase Gene in Soybean

        신서영,강세희,강병희,Sreeparna Chowdhury,이원호,이정동,이성우,최유미,하보근 한국작물학회 2023 한국작물학회지 Vol.68 No.4

        Lipoxygenase gives soybeans their grassy flavor, which can disrupt food processing efficiency. This study aimed to identify soybean genotypes with lipoxygenase deficiency among 1,001 soybean accessions and to develop kompetitive allele specific PCR (KASP) markers that can detect lipoxygenase mutations. Three lipoxygenase isozymes (Lox1, Lox2, and Lox3) were analyzed using a colorimetric assay based on a substrate-enzyme reaction. Among the 1,001 accessions examined, two (IT160160 and IT276392) exhibited a deficiency solely in Lox1, and one (IT269984) lacked both Lox1 and Lox2. IT160160 had a 74-bp deletion in exon 8 of Lox1 (Glyma13g347600), whereas IT276392 displayed a missense mutation involving the change of C to A at position 2,880 of Lox1. Moreover, we successfully developed four KASP markers that specifically target Lox1, Lox2, and Lox3 mutations. To validate the Lox1 KASP markers, we used two F2:3 populations generated through a cross between Daepung 2 (lipoxygenase wild type, maternal parent), IT160160, and IT276392 (null Lox1, paternal parent). The results revealed that the Daepung 2 × IT160160 group followed the expected 3:1 ratio according to Mendel’s law, whereas the Daepung 2 × IT276392 group did not. Furthermore, a comparison between the colorimetric and KASP marker analyses results revealed a high agreement rate of 96%. KASP markers offer a distinct advantage by allowing the distinction of heterozygous types independent of other variables. As a result, we present an opportunity to expedite the lipoxygenase-deficient cultivar development.

        줄기세포와 조직공학적 기법을 이용한 회장도관술 대체에 대한 예비연구

        이용석,조수연,김현우,강세희,김희연,이지영,권은비,이지열,홍성갑 대한비뇨의학회 2009 Investigative and Clinical Urology Vol.50 No.3

        Purpose: We studied the feasibility and results of a tissue-engineered ileal conduit using a poly (ε-caprolactone) (PCL) nano-sheet seeded with muscle-derived stem cells to replace a conventional ileal conduit in rats. Materials and Methods: Muscle-derived stem cells were isolated from the gastrocnemius muscle of female Sprague-Dawley rats (200-250 g, n=6) by use of a preplate technique and were cultured on a PCL nano-sheet. The PCL nano-sheet was implanted into the omentum of rats and was then made into a conical shaped conduit. Rats were sacrificed 4 and 8 weeks after implantation, and morphologic changes were assessed by H&E and immunofluorescence staining, including DAPI staining and staining for myogenin and myosin heavy chain (MyHC). Results: All rats survived until the end of the experiment. A minimal inflammatory reaction was observed around the PCL nano-sheet in the 4 week specimens but was found to be reduced in the 8 week specimen. Muscle bundles were identified at week 4 as well as week 8 after implantation on H&E staining. Around the PCL sheet, immunostaining for both myogenin and MyHC were positive, indicating skeletal muscle differentiation and ingrowth into the PCL sheet. Conclusions: A PCL nano-sheet seeded with muscle-derived stem cells showed successful skeletal muscle differentiation at 4 and 8 weeks after implantation. This preliminary result supports the feasibility of a tissue-engineered ileal conduit using a PCL nano-sheet (seeded with muscle-derived stem cells) in place of conventional ileal conduits.
